    I'm looking to go up to 37 inch tires on my 2012 4.0 4x4 sometime next year. I want to re gear the rear end but the problem is I have no idea what setup to run with a 37 inch tire and a 17 inch wheel. Also I have the trd locker. Would I have to re gear the front diff as well?
